From: Circulating cytotoxic CD8+ CD28- T cells in ankylosing spondylitis

Figure 2

Age dependence of the percentages of CD8+ CD28- T cells in the peripheral blood. (a) The levels of CD8+ CD28- T cells are shown in correlation with age. Regression lines were calculated for patients with ankylosing spondylitis (AS) (, unbroken line) and healthy controls (, dashed line). (b) A regression model was applied to determine the possible effects of AS disease and age on the level of peripheral CD8+ CD28- T cells. Receiver operating curves (ROC) and the area under the curve (AUC) were determined for both independent parameters.
